The Hexadecimal Color #C790DB is a contrast shade of Plum. #C790DB RGB value is rgb(199, 144, 219). RGB Color Model of #C790DB consists of 78% red, 56% green and 85% blue. HSL color Mode of #C790DB has 284°(degrees) Hue, 51% Saturation and 71% Lightness. #C790DB color has an wavelength of 441.18519n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#C790DB is #CC99FF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#C790DB is #C8D. The Closest Color to #C790DB is #DDA0DD. Official Name of #C790DB Hex Code is Light Wisteria.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#C790DB is 9 Cyan 34 Magenta 0 Yellow 14 Black and #C790DB CMY is 9, 34,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#C790DB is hsl(284,51,71,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(284, 34, 86).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#C790DB is 46.31, 37.2, 71.75.
Hex8 Value of #C790DB is #C790DBFF. Decimal Value of #C790DB is 13078747 and Octal Value of #C790DB is 61710333. Binary Value of #C790DB is 11000111, 10010000, 11011011 and Android of #C790DB is 4291268827 / 0xffc790db.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#C790DB is 0.298, 0.24, 0.24 and YIQ Color Space of #C790DB is 168.995, 8.677, 34.9725.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#C790DB is 38.26, 31.0, 71.2.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#C790DB is 67.43, 33.84, -30.2.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#C790DB is 67.43, 24.71, -52.45.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#C790DB is 67.43, 45.36, 318.25. Hunter Lab variable of #C790DB is 60.99, 28.8, -27.05.

RGB stands for Red, Green, and Blue, which are the three primary colors used to create a vast array of colors by varying their intensities. By adjusting the brightness of these three primary colors, virtually any color visible to the human eye can be produced.

CMYK stands for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, and Key (Black). Starting with a white canvas, various amounts of cyan, magenta, yellow, and black ink are combined to absorb or subtract specific wavelengths of light, resulting in the desired color.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#C790DB

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
